What to Expect When Hiring a Suit in Perth

Hiring a suit is a practical and increasingly popular option for formal events, weddings, corporate functions, and special occasions. Whether you wear suits regularly or only for milestone events, understanding the suit hire process can help you feel confident, prepared, and comfortable on the day. For those exploring suits for hire in Perth, knowing what to expect from the initial appointment through to suit return ensures a smoother experience and better overall fit.

Suit hire is designed to balance convenience, style, and affordability, but the process differs from buying a suit outright. From fittings and fabric choices to timelines and care expectations, being informed helps you make the most of the service.

Why Choose Suit Hire Instead of Buying?

Suit hire is often chosen for occasions where a one-time or infrequent wear is expected. Weddings, black-tie events, school formals, and gala dinners are common examples. Hiring allows access to high-quality formalwear without the cost or long-term storage considerations of purchasing a suit.

Another advantage is flexibility. Suit hire collections are typically updated to reflect current styles, meaning you can wear a modern, well-fitted suit without committing to a long-term wardrobe investment. For group events such as weddings, suit hire also allows coordination across groomsmen or attendees for a consistent look.

Booking Your Suit Hire Appointment

The suit hire process usually begins with an in-store appointment. This is where measurements are taken, styles are discussed, and suitability is assessed based on the event, dress code, and personal preferences.

It is recommended to book your appointment well in advance, especially during peak seasons such as wedding months or school formal periods. Early booking allows time for adjustments, availability checks, and any necessary changes.

During the appointment, staff will typically ask about the event type, color preferences, and whether accessories such as shirts, ties, waistcoats, or shoes are required.

Measurements and Fittings

One of the most important steps in suit hire is the fitting. Accurate measurements help ensure the suit sits correctly across the shoulders, chest, waist, and legs. Unlike buying off-the-rack, suit hire fittings are intended to match you with the closest available size and make minor adjustments where possible.

Most hire services include an initial fitting and a final fitting closer to the event date. The final fitting ensures the suit still fits as expected and allows for last-minute adjustments if needed.

Comfort is just as important as appearance, especially for events lasting several hours.

Choosing the Right Style and Fabric

Suit hire collections usually offer a range of styles, from classic black and navy to modern cuts and lighter tones. The appropriate choice depends on the event formality, season, and personal style.

For evening or black-tie events, tuxedos or dark suits are commonly selected. Weddings and daytime events may allow for lighter colors or textured fabrics. Fabric choice also impacts comfort, particularly in warmer weather.

Staff can provide guidance on which options suit the occasion while aligning with current trends.

Accessories and Complete Outfits

Suit hire often extends beyond the jacket and trousers. Many providers offer complete outfit packages that include shirts, ties or bow ties, belts, waistcoats, and sometimes shoes.

This can simplify the process, particularly for those who do not already own suitable accessories. Coordinating all elements through one provider also helps ensure consistency in color and style.

It is important to confirm exactly what is included in your hire package and whether accessories are optional or additional.

Timing, Collection, and Wear Period

Suit hire typically follows a defined timeline. Collection usually occurs one to two days before the event, allowing time to check fit and address any issues. The hire period generally covers the event date and a short window afterward for return.

Clear communication around collection and return times is essential. Late returns may incur additional fees, so understanding expectations upfront helps avoid unnecessary charges.

Some providers also offer delivery or group coordination services for weddings and large events.

Care and Responsibility During Hire

While normal wear is expected, hired suits must be treated with care. Avoid activities that could cause excessive damage, staining, or alteration.

Most hire services include standard cleaning as part of the package, meaning you do not need to dry clean the suit before returning it. However, intentional damage or significant stains may result in additional charges.

Understanding care responsibilities helps protect both the garment and your deposit or agreement.

Costs and What Influences Pricing

Suit hire pricing can vary based on style, brand, inclusions, and hire duration. Basic packages may cover essential items, while premium options include higher-end fabrics or designer cuts.

Group bookings, such as wedding parties, may offer package pricing or discounts. It is worth asking about inclusions, deposits, and cancellation policies during your appointment.

Transparency around pricing helps avoid surprises and allows you to budget accordingly.

Suit Hire for Weddings and Group Events

Weddings are one of the most common reasons for suit hire. Coordinating multiple suits requires careful planning, especially when groomsmen vary in size or location.

Many suit hire providers offer group management services, tracking fittings and ensuring consistency across the party. This reduces stress for the couple and ensures everyone is appropriately dressed.

Clear communication and early planning are particularly important for group bookings.

Making the Most of the Experience

To get the best outcome from suit hire, preparation is key. Booking early, attending fittings on time, and communicating openly about preferences or concerns all contribute to a better result.

Trying on the full outfit, including shoes and accessories, during the final fitting can help identify any issues before the event. This ensures confidence and comfort on the day.
